At its core, the joke employed dark humour, which is a type of comedy that deals with subjects that are usually considered serious or taboo, such as death, disaster, and suffering. It aims to use such topics for entertainment, though this can often depend on the audience’s sensibilities.

Dark humour, when executed well, can be thought-provoking and cathartic. It can offer a way to acknowledge the painful realities of life while simultaneously finding a way to laugh at them. The success of dark humour hinges on several factors. First is the unexpectedness of the punchline. It must be surprising enough to startle the audience out of their preconceived notions. Second is the delivery, the timing, and the comedian’s persona. A comedian’s ability to connect with the audience can greatly influence whether the joke lands or falls flat.
